#28270d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#28270d is composed of 15.7% red, 15.3% green and 5.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 2.5% magenta, 67.5% yellow and 84.3% black. It has a hue angle of 57.8 degrees, a saturation of 50.9% and a lightness of 10.4%. #28270d color hex could be obtained by blending #504e1a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

● #28270d color description : Very dark (mostly black) yellow [Olive tone].
#28270d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#28270d has RGB values of R:40, G:39, B:13 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.02, Y:0.68, K:0.84. Its decimal value is 2631437.

Shades and Tints of #28270d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0a03 is the darkest color, while #fefdfb is the lightest one.
